Output 81485c4137019aa4aa8aca67145690306f7fff63aba14672be4c4fb6f141650d:2

value
48663045194
script pubkey
OP_0 OP_PUSHBYTES_20 d1f96aea1920ad6f24e3233f06f0219ed84912ed
address
tb1q68uk46seyzkk7f8ryvlsduppnmvyjyhdawt0lx
transaction
81485c4137019aa4aa8aca67145690306f7fff63aba14672be4c4fb6f141650d
confirmations
69540
spent
true